Role OverviewWe're hiring an
Information Systems Security Officer (ISSO) to support
mission-critical, classified environments. In this role, you'll help ensure information systems stay compliant throughout the
Risk Management Framework (RMF) lifecycle-supporting
ATO packages, continuous monitoring, assessments, and audit readiness. You'll partner closely with technical teams and security stakeholders to drive secure, compliant system operations.
What You'll Do (Key Responsibilities) - Support the full RMF lifecycle for classified information systems
- Build and maintain security authorization packages and RMF documentation
- Coordinate and support Authority to Operate (ATO) efforts
- Perform/control security assessments, compliance reviews, and control validation
- Track vulnerabilities, findings, and remediation activities (POA&Ms, etc.)
- Support Continuous Monitoring (ConMon) and ongoing security activities
- Review scan results/configurations to ensure alignment with security requirements
- Work with system teams to implement/maintain required security controls
- Participate in audits, inspections, and cybersecurity compliance reviews
- Provide risk-based recommendations to improve security posture
